Residents said it 'looked serious'

A major police presence was reported in an East Midlands town after reports of a potential dog attack. One resident said the incident in Ilkeston 'looked serious' and that there had been reports of a dog attack on Friday, August 12.

Derbyshire Live reports a child may have been injured in the incident near Nottingham Road, but this could not be confirmed by Derbyshire Police. One Nottingham Road resident said: "There were quite a lot of police cars and it looked really serious. I think they had someone in the back of a police van but I couldn't see much."Another added: "The police were next to the roundabout and they were there for quite a while. I can't imagine how the people involved must have felt."
